Output b944ecb0533ed2efc28f69fd7cc1b56bdfbfebaf25ee4ddbbabf913d3054dd27:0

value
665045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79a87fc60c634bcfc3cc84fca207747b16013c9 OP_EQUAL
address
3QGDwwZVZguhgxudhscmAm6tow1w5suKbq
transaction
b944ecb0533ed2efc28f69fd7cc1b56bdfbfebaf25ee4ddbbabf913d3054dd27
confirmations
348318
spent
true